The visibility of one’s online status, often indicated by a green dot or a last active timestamp, can be disabled on Instagram. This setting allows individuals to control whether their followers and direct message contacts can see when they are online or were last active within the application. Disabling this feature hides this information from other users.
Controlling online presence offers increased privacy and autonomy. It allows individuals to browse and interact on the platform without the expectation of immediate responses or the perception of constant availability. Historically, the option to manage online status has become increasingly common across various social media platforms, reflecting a growing awareness of user privacy and the need for control over digital visibility.
